Description

This form is a deed of trust modification. It is to be entered into by a borrower, co-grantor, and the lender. The agreement modifies the mortgage or deed of trust to secure a debt described within the agreement. Other provisions include: renewal and extension of the lien, co-grantor liability, and note payment terms.


Illinois Change or Modification Agreement of Deed of Trust is a legal document used when parties involved in a deed of trust wish to alter or amend the terms and conditions of the original agreement. This agreement allows the borrower, lender, and any other interested parties to officially modify the existing terms of the deed of trust, ensuring the agreement aligns with the new agreed-upon terms. In Illinois, there are typically two common types of Change or Modification Agreements associated with a Deed of Trust: Extension and Modification Agreement and Subordination Agreement. 1. Extension and Modification Agreement: This type of agreement is utilized when the borrower and the lender agree to extend the repayment period or alter other terms of the original deed of trust. For example, if the borrower is facing financial hardship, they may negotiate an extension to provide them with additional time to repay the loan. This agreement outlines the updated terms, such as the new maturity date, interest rate revisions, changes in payment amounts, and any other modifications agreed upon. 2. Subordination Agreement: A Subordination Agreement is utilized when multiple liens or encumbrances exist on the property. This agreement allows for the rearrangement of the priority of these liens, ensuring one lien takes precedence over the others. For instance, if the property owner wishes to obtain a home equity loan, they may need the existing deed of trust to be subordinated, giving the new lender first position. This agreement outlines the new lien order, clarifying the rights and priorities of each lender involved. When entering into an Illinois Change or Modification Agreement of Deed of Trust, it is crucial to include specific details such as the original parties involved in the deed of trust, the current date, and a reference to the original recorded document. Additionally, the updated terms and conditions should be clearly outlined, including any changes made to the interest rate, maturity date, repayment amount, or other modifications. It is important to note that executing a Change or Modification Agreement of Deed of Trust requires the consent of all parties involved, including the borrower, lender, and any other affected lien holders. Before signing any modification agreement, it is advisable to consult with legal counsel or a qualified real estate professional to ensure all legal requirements are met and the interests of all parties involved are protected. The main difference between a deed and a deed of trust is that a deed is a transfer of ownership, while a deed of trust is a security interest. A deed of trust is used to secure a loan, while a deed is used to transfer ownership of a property.

A deed of trust is an agreement between a home buyer and a lender at the closing of a property. The agreement states that the home buyer will repay the home loan and the mortgage lender will hold the property's legal title until the loan is paid in full.

Like a mortgage, a trust deed makes a piece of real property security (collateral) for a loan. If the loan is not repaid on time, the lender can foreclose on and sell the property and use the proceeds to pay off the loan. Note: A trust deed is not used to transfer property to a living trust (use a Grant Deed for that).
